A charade game with a magical spin! There are Spell cards and Guessing cards that mirror each other. The Spellcaster draws a card, keeping it hidden from view. A party game about clever psychological deduction, and acting absurd. For each round one player is the Doctor, and all others are the Patients. Each round, Patients draw two cards and choose one to act out, discarding the other. Can you hop like a frog while clucking like a chicken? Have a blast trying in this delightfully silly game for ages 3+. Players try to match hidden head tiles to the correct body tiles.
